General information Xeon E3-1535M v6 Ryzen 3 3200U
Launched Q2 2017 Q2 2019
Used in Server Mobile
Factory Intel AMD
Socket FCBGA1440 FP5
Clock 3.1 GHz 0 % 2.6 GHz 16.1 %
Turbo Clock 4.2 GHz 0 % 3.5 GHz 16.7 %
Cores 4 0 % 2 50 %
Threads 8 0 % 4 50 %
Thermal Design Power (TDP) 35 W 0 % 15 W 57.1 %
